The Red Sea Challenge
The story of the Israelites at the Red Sea exemplifies an overwhelming obstacle. With Pharaoh’s army closing in, fear gripped the people. Yet, Moses raised his staff, and God parted the waters. This miraculous event allowed them to cross safely. When the Egyptians pursued, the waters returned, drowning their foes. The Red Sea challenge highlights that faith can lead to deliverance even in dire situations.
David and Goliath
The encounter between David and Goliath stands as a powerful testament to courage against insurmountable odds. David was just a shepherd boy facing a giant warrior who intimidated Israel’s strongest soldiers. Armed only with a sling and five stones, he believed in God’s support. He struck Goliath down with one precise shot. This victory emphasizes that true strength lies not in stature but in unwavering faith and determination to confront fears head-on.

Faith and Perseverance
Faith plays a crucial role in navigating life’s difficulties. For instance, consider Abraham, who faced the challenge of leaving his homeland to follow God’s promise. His unwavering belief led him to become the father of many nations. Similarly, when Daniel was thrown into the lion’s den for refusing to abandon his faith, he demonstrated incredible perseverance. His trust in God resulted in miraculous protection.
Overcoming Doubt
Doubt can be a significant barrier on your journey. Take Moses as an example; he hesitated to lead the Israelites out of Egypt due to self-doubt about his abilities. Yet, with God’s reassurance and miracles, he ultimately fulfilled his mission. Another instance involves Thomas, one of Jesus’ disciples, who doubted Christ’s resurrection until he saw Him firsthand. Once convinced, Thomas became a fervent believer whose story encourages you to confront your doubts openly.
